I wanted to know if I can create an aggregated symbol of 2 contracts.

The contracts are identical: NYMEX CL and ICE WTI. I want to do this to see the overall volume profiles as around 25% of the daily volume is hitting this exchange and it would build a more accurate profile shape.

Is there a way to do this in SC?

Adam
[2015-08-24 17:52:01]
Sierra Chart Engineering - Posts: 104368
No. This is not supported.
